Output 93ad5dc440633a451fe5155f5ec36df8ddd4d6891c1ca020e0e5cda231311b20:0

value
624469248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 818c3b098d8fc13c8d567f6f8a4ba65cc8284e50 OP_EQUAL
address
3DW15gcWrL3qYpptBhA5M7aeeap7rmewnT
transaction
93ad5dc440633a451fe5155f5ec36df8ddd4d6891c1ca020e0e5cda231311b20
spent
true